Ce que couvre cette vidéo

Matt and Amy depart Tromsø aboard Florence, their 40-year-old Oyster Marine 37 HERITAGE, on a 550-mile offshore crossing of the Barents Sea to Svalbard.5:16 The passage to Longyearbyen is expected to take four to five days depending on wind.5:16 Weather forecasting dominates every decision: the crew watches models for weeks, finds no clean window, and ultimately commits when conditions look acceptable for the first two days, accepting uncertainty in the second half.3:52 They time their exit from the island channels to catch a northeast wind shift, anchoring briefly near the open sea to let a 30-knot blow and its swell subside before heading offshore.7:00 Two other boats — Spiky, a German vessel, and Lapwing, a British one — depart the same window from Tromsø.8:54 Wind dies on day two to five or six knots; sleet and snow appear by day three; temperatures drop below six degrees Celsius on deck.13:39 On day four, with 200 miles still to run and the Iridium Go forecast showing a flat calm ahead, they divert to Hornsund, a closer anchorage on southern Svalbard roughly 100 miles short of Longyearbyen, to wait for wind rather than motor the full distance.22:47 Seasickness and sleep deprivation affect the first three days; both crew recover by day three.25:20
